chris.brown wrote:1739 Hello I am using a T-mobile note 7 (US) N930T-green battery, never downloaded the 60% update and am going through your awesome walkthrough to avoid the battery kill update for tomorrow. I have made it to searching for the packets on the list using the S Package Disabler app and have only found the "com.tmobile.pr.adapt" packet and was wondering if that was all that SHOULD be on there or if I missed something.
Thanks
For stopping updates on a N930T you should look for and disable com.wssyncmldm and com.sec.android.soagent Those two are the key.
